Abstract

Tire labeling is a label on tire products that have met specific rolling resistance, wet grip, and noise emission requirements. It aims to increase road transport’s safety and economic and environmental efficiency by promoting fuel-efficient and safe tires with low external rolling noise. Indonesia has many tire industries and is a significant global market for motor vehicles; they may consider applying tire labeling. The implementation of tire labeling in Indonesia requires a study of the readiness of the tire industry and its supporting infrastructure, including the necessary testing facilities and end-user awareness. The study was carried out by conducting literature studies and distributing questionnaires. The study results showed that the tire industry has sound capabilities, but it is necessary to increase the readiness of an independent testing laboratory. End-user acceptance of tire label products is good, but awareness of tire labels needs to be improved. The application of tire labels in Indonesia is projected to reduce CO2 emissions significantly.
